CVE-2026-6491Public exploit

Local memory disclosure via unchecked position-array copy

Published Apr 17, 2026 · Updated Apr 17, 2026

Heap-buffer over-read in libvips 8.18.0 through 8.18.2 allows local users to read adjacent process memory through im_minpos_vec. The deprecated compatibility function asks vips_min for n positions, receives arrays sized to the image's actual pixel count, and then copies n elements without checking the returned lengths. A caller must invoke the nip2-compatible handler with n greater than the image's pixel count; this can disclose adjacent heap data or crash the process, although upstream disputes treating the bug as a security vulnerability.
